Eau d'Elide Diptyque, unveiled in 1988, is positioned as a unisex fragrance, drawing from the fern family. Its authors — perfumers Serge Kalouguine and Desmond Knox-Leet. The fragrance is presented as eau de toilette.

From the group perspective the profile is anchored in Citrus, Green, Musk and Wood. From a family perspective the composition sits in Fern.

From the first breath you detect sparkling citrus top note: Bitter Orange.

In the middle phase you detect Lavender holding a cool herbal direction. At drydown level the composition is fixed through musk, shaping a silky musky trail.

The persistence of a fragrance is determined by how long it can be felt. It is a characteristic associated with ingredients that evaporate slowly. Persistence depends on the physical properties of the perfume ingredients—mainly their volatility and environmental factors such as temperature and humidity.

Sillage
Imagine a light cloud of fragrance that, like an aeroplane trail, remains in the air after your appearance. This is the sillage - a subtle or vivid imprint left by the most diffuse element of a perfume composition. The sillage can be almost invisible when it is felt only by you and those around you. Or it can be so expressive that its presence is noticed even long after you have left.
